Career Highlights

Wright’s journey began with her early role in the soap opera ‘Santa Barbara’, which garnered her significant recognition. However, it was her lead role in ‘The Princess Bride’ (1987) that solidified her place in Hollywood. The film became a cult classic, showcasing Wright’s ability to blend charm with resilience. Over the years, she has taken on challenging roles across diverse genres, including ‘Forrest Gump’ (1994), where she played Jenny, and her highly acclaimed performance in the series ‘House of Cards’ (2013-2018) as Claire Underwood.
